Job summary
The post holder will lead the Trust on a smooth transition of the onsite data warehouse solutions into a more efficient, scalable and secure cloud infrastructure, whilst managing a team of Data Engineers and developers. The Data Engineering Manager plays a pivotal role in ensuring that data flows smoothly, remains consistent, and is available for decision-making, insights and analytics. The post holder will also be responsible for maintaining the current data warehouse solutions by ensuring operational efficiency, routine maintenance, issue resolution, monitoring and reporting
Main duties of the job
Lead and mentor the trust data engineering team and act as an architectural and strategic lead in the development and maintenance of data warehouse and associated solutions and systems.
Deliver the trust's future data landscape by designing scalable and reliable data platforms on cloud infrastructure, ensuring data integrity and supporting continuous delivery of data solutions.
Lead the design, development, and implementation of scalable and efficient data pipelines and workflows using Azure Data Factory and other ETL tools.
Build and manage data lakes, warehouse and databases on Azure including Synapse Analytics, Azure Data Lake and Azure SQL Database and develop our future data processing solutions in Microsoft Fabric.
Take ownership of the data engineering function, including advisory, implementation, and review phases, with interactions ranging from technical teams to senior leadership.
Act as an internal technical leader and innovator, contributing to the development of advanced and tailored technical solutions for the trust while championing engineering excellence.
Collaborate with senior management, analysts and other stakeholders to understand requirements and translate them into effective solutions.
Provide technical support for the existing set of database applications.
Lead in design, development and implementation of new information feeds, ETL processes and data marts.
About us
St George's, Epsom and St Helier University Hospitals and Health Group cares for a population of four million people in South West London and North East Surrey.Our sites include St George's Hospital, one of 11 major trauma centres in the UK and the largest healthcare provider and major teaching hospital in the area; St Helier Hospital, home to the South West Thames Renal and Transplantation Unit and Queen Mary's Hospital for Children; and Epsom Hospital, home to the South West London Elective Orthopaedic Centre (SWLEOC).
After years of collaboration, our two Trusts became a hospitals group in 2021. While remaining as two separate Trusts, being a hospitals group will help us to collaborate more closely on research, and the development, education, and training of our 17,000-strong workforce.
Job description
Job responsibilities
1. Lead and mentor the trust data engineering team and act as an architectural and strategic lead in the development and maintenance of data warehouse and associated solutions and systems.
2. Deliver the trusts future data landscape by designing scalable and reliable data platforms on cloud infrastructure, ensuring data integrity and supporting continuous delivery of data solutions.
3. Lead the design, development, and implementation of scalable and efficient data pipelines and workflows using Azure Data Factory and other ETL tools.
4. Build and manage data lakes, warehouse and databases on Azure including Synapse Analytics, Azure Data Lake and Azure SQL Database and develop our future data processing solutions in Microsoft Fabric.
5. Take ownership of the data engineering function, including advisory, implementation, and review phases, with interactions ranging from technical teams to senior leadership.
6. Act as an internal technical leader and innovator, contributing to the development of advanced and tailored technical solutions for the trust while championing engineering excellence.
7. Collaborate with senior management, analysts and other stakeholders to understand requirements and translate them into effective solutions.
8. Provide technical support for the existing set of database applications.
9. Lead in design, development and implementation of new information feeds, ETL processes and data marts.
10. Proactively review new and emerging technologies and their potential benefit to the Trust, fostering a culture of innovation and continuous improvement.
11. Develop solutions and provide management for the implementation of NHS Information Standards, mapping data standards and implementation of common data models.
12. Maintain robust data modelling practices, collaborate with other senior team members for best practices.
13. Ensure compliance with NHS Information Standard Notices (ISNs) and data standards.
14. Develop algorithms to transform data into usable models and ensure data quality and integrity
15. Manage and support the current data warehousing infrastructure to support the reporting needs of the Trust by managing various extraction, transformation, and load (ETL) processes.
16. Provide advanced technical knowledge and skills to support the information needs of the Trust.
17. Ensure accuracy and timeliness of data and adhere to security and Information Governance policies and procedures.
18. Manage and support recruitment into your team and give support outside of your teams if required.
19. Manage your teams development through accurate PDRs, regular 1:1s and offering pastoral support.
20. To diagnose complex problems, situations and/or information and make informed judgements to formulate solutions and recommend/decide on best course of action.
21. Ensure all technical processes, current and future are documented.
Job description
Job responsibilities
1. Lead and mentor the trust data engineering team and act as an architectural and strategic lead in the development and maintenance of data warehouse and associated solutions and systems.
2. Deliver the trusts future data landscape by designing scalable and reliable data platforms on cloud infrastructure, ensuring data integrity and supporting continuous delivery of data solutions.
3. Lead the design, development, and implementation of scalable and efficient data pipelines and workflows using Azure Data Factory and other ETL tools.
4. Build and manage data lakes, warehouse and databases on Azure including Synapse Analytics, Azure Data Lake and Azure SQL Database and develop our future data processing solutions in Microsoft Fabric.
5. Take ownership of the data engineering function, including advisory, implementation, and review phases, with interactions ranging from technical teams to senior leadership.
6. Act as an internal technical leader and innovator, contributing to the development of advanced and tailored technical solutions for the trust while championing engineering excellence.
7. Collaborate with senior management, analysts and other stakeholders to understand requirements and translate them into effective solutions.
8. Provide technical support for the existing set of database applications.
9. Lead in design, development and implementation of new information feeds, ETL processes and data marts.
10. Proactively review new and emerging technologies and their potential benefit to the Trust, fostering a culture of innovation and continuous improvement.
11. Develop solutions and provide management for the implementation of NHS Information Standards, mapping data standards and implementation of common data models.
12. Maintain robust data modelling practices, collaborate with other senior team members for best practices.
13. Ensure compliance with NHS Information Standard Notices (ISNs) and data standards.
14. Develop algorithms to transform data into usable models and ensure data quality and integrity
15. Manage and support the current data warehousing infrastructure to support the reporting needs of the Trust by managing various extraction, transformation, and load (ETL) processes.
16. Provide advanced technical knowledge and skills to support the information needs of the Trust.
17. Ensure accuracy and timeliness of data and adhere to security and Information Governance policies and procedures.
18. Manage and support recruitment into your team and give support outside of your teams if required.
19. Manage your teams development through accurate PDRs, regular 1:1s and offering pastoral support.
20. To diagnose complex problems, situations and/or information and make informed judgements to formulate solutions and recommend/decide on best course of action.
21. Ensure all technical processes, current and future are documented.
Person Specification
Knowledge
Essential
- In depth knowledge of data warehouse and underlying technologies
- Knowledge of data modelling and big data tools
- Solid understanding of latest developments in data warehouse technology, reporting solutions and data feed technology
Desirable
- NHS data sets
- SUS Reporting and CAM Rules
- NHS national returns
Skills
Essential
- MS SQL Server tools
- Advanced SQL Skills
- MS Azure Technologies
- Data Warehousing Methodologies and approaches
- Data Processing and Transformations using automation
- Team Management Skills
- Analytical and problem-solving abilities
- Ability to diagnose complex problems, situations and or information and make informed judgement to formulate solutions
Desirable
- Microsoft Fabric
- DevOps or any Project Management methodologies
- BI Tools (Tableau, PowerBI etc.)
- Proficiency in scripting languages such as PowerShell or Python for automation.
- Artificial intelligence techniques (e.g., Machine learning)
Qualifications
Essential
- Degree level education in a numerate subject plus at least significant post-degree experience
Desirable
- Masters in a computer based or numerate subject.
- Certifications such as Azure Developer Associate or Azure Solutions Architect.
Experience
Essential
- Extensive experience in Data Engineering
- Experience of developing and maintaining data warehouse solutions using MS SQL toolset
- Experience in setting up large-scale processing systems or data infrastructure on a cloud platform
- NHS/Health Information Management experience
- Experience of developing and implementing large and complex information management and reporting systems
- Experience of monitoring, identifying and escalating data quality issues
Desirable
- Experience with Cerner Application and its data model
- Data Warehousing experience in an NHS setting
Person Specification
Knowledge
Essential
- In depth knowledge of data warehouse and underlying technologies
- Knowledge of data modelling and big data tools
- Solid understanding of latest developments in data warehouse technology, reporting solutions and data feed technology
Desirable
- NHS data sets
- SUS Reporting and CAM Rules
- NHS national returns
Skills
Essential
- MS SQL Server tools
- Advanced SQL Skills
- MS Azure Technologies
- Data Warehousing Methodologies and approaches
- Data Processing and Transformations using automation
- Team Management Skills
- Analytical and problem-solving abilities
- Ability to diagnose complex problems, situations and or information and make informed judgement to formulate solutions
Desirable
- Microsoft Fabric
- DevOps or any Project Management methodologies
- BI Tools (Tableau, PowerBI etc.)
- Proficiency in scripting languages such as PowerShell or Python for automation.
- Artificial intelligence techniques (e.g., Machine learning)
Qualifications
Essential
- Degree level education in a numerate subject plus at least significant post-degree experience
Desirable
- Masters in a computer based or numerate subject.
- Certifications such as Azure Developer Associate or Azure Solutions Architect.
Experience
Essential
- Extensive experience in Data Engineering
- Experience of developing and maintaining data warehouse solutions using MS SQL toolset
- Experience in setting up large-scale processing systems or data infrastructure on a cloud platform
- NHS/Health Information Management experience
- Experience of developing and implementing large and complex information management and reporting systems
- Experience of monitoring, identifying and escalating data quality issues
Desirable
- Experience with Cerner Application and its data model
- Data Warehousing experience in an NHS setting
Disclosure and Barring Service Check
This post is subject to the Rehabilitation of Offenders Act (Exceptions Order) 1975 and as such it will be necessary for a submission for Disclosure to be made to the Disclosure and Barring Service (formerly known as CRB) to check for any previous criminal convictions.
Applications from job seekers who require current Skilled worker sponsorship to work in the UK are welcome and will be considered alongside all other applications. For further information visit the UK Visas and Immigration website (Opens in a new tab).
From 6 April 2017, skilled worker applicants, applying for entry clearance into the UK, have had to present a criminal record certificate from each country they have resided continuously or cumulatively for 12 months or more in the past 10 years. Adult dependants (over 18 years old) are also subject to this requirement. Guidance can be found here Criminal records checks for overseas applicants (Opens in a new tab).
Additional information
Disclosure and Barring Service Check
This post is subject to the Rehabilitation of Offenders Act (Exceptions Order) 1975 and as such it will be necessary for a submission for Disclosure to be made to the Disclosure and Barring Service (formerly known as CRB) to check for any previous criminal convictions.
Applications from job seekers who require current Skilled worker sponsorship to work in the UK are welcome and will be considered alongside all other applications. For further information visit the UK Visas and Immigration website (Opens in a new tab).
From 6 April 2017, skilled worker applicants, applying for entry clearance into the UK, have had to present a criminal record certificate from each country they have resided continuously or cumulatively for 12 months or more in the past 10 years. Adult dependants (over 18 years old) are also subject to this requirement. Guidance can be found here Criminal records checks for overseas applicants (Opens in a new tab).